specially
adverbio
1. (= specifically)
a lotion specially formulated for children una loción formulada especialmente o expresamente para niños
we asked for it specially lo pedimos a propósito
2. (= particularly) especialmente
⧫ en especial ⧫ en particular
we would specially like to see the orchard nos gustaría especialmente o en especial ver el huerto ⧫ nos gustaría ver el huerto en particular
specially the yellow ones especialmente o sobre todo los amarillos
3. (= exceptionally) especialmente
⧫ particularmente
her job is not specially important to her su trabajo no es especialmente o particularmente importante para ella
the food was specially good la comida era excepcional o excepcionalmente buena
